To a stirred solution of 3-hydroxymethyl-2-methylpyridine from Step 1 above (1.00 g, 8.13 mmol) in 40 mL of CH2Cl2 at ambient temperature was added SOCl2 (9.0 mL, 123 mmol). The reaction mixture was stirred for 4 hours, and the solvent and excess SOCl2 were evaporated under reduced pressure. The residue was partitioned between CH2Cl2 and saturated aqueous NaHCO3. The organic layer was separated, and the aqueous layer was washed with additional CH2 Cl2 (2×40 mL). The combined organic layers were evaporated under reduced pressure to give 3-chloromethyl-2-methylpyridine as a pale yellow-brown solid (TLC: Rf =0.85 in 5% MeOH in CH2Cl2 ; FAB MS m/z 142 (M+ +H)).
